Aluminum 6061 is a precipitation-hardened alloy known for its good weldability, machinability, and excellent corrosion resistance, making it ideal for aerospace components, automotive parts, marine applications, and general structural fabrication where a balance of strength and lightweight properties is critical.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ard steel cutting tools, which can lead to excessive heat and material deformation. | Employ specialized carbide-tipped or high-speed steel cutting tools designed for aluminum, ensuring proper coolant application. |
| Inadequate surface preparation before welding or bonding, resulting in poor joint integrity. | Thoroughly degrease and abrade the joint surfaces to remove oxide layers and contaminants before welding or applying adhesives. |
